Retail sales up slightly but shoppers still being cautious

BAR sales jumped last month as did hardware and clothes sales but shoppers remain cautious about splashing their cash.

Retail sales up slightly but shoppers still being cautious

Overall the volume of retail sales were up by 2% in October compared with the same month last year. This is the largest annual rate of increase since May, according to figures from the Central Statistics Office (CSO).

Helped by a 3.3% monthly increase in motor trades, total retail sales volumes rose by 0.5% month on month in October.
